For several problems such as \[ \varepsilon^2 (u^{(4)}-u'')-u''+u=f(x),\quad x\in(0,\pi), \qquad u''(0)=u'''(0)=0, \] the author indicates some functions \(f\) such that either solutions are unbounded or converge as \(\varepsilon\) goes to zero.
